Embodiments of the present disclosure provide a cover for an antenna for electromagnetic radiation of a specific wavelength. The antenna includes an array of radiating elements, such as a plurality of horn antennas. The cover comprises a layer of cellular embossments, an upper side, and a lower side. The distance between the upper side and the lower side is approximately ¼ of the wavelength. The upper side of the layer comprises the area within an upper side of the embossments, the lower side of the layer comprises the area surrounding the embossments, and the lower side of the layer is arranged in a spaced relationship from the antenna in a radiating direction of the antenna. The antenna is mounted on a portable satellite terminal operating in the X band.

What is claimed is: 1. A cover of an antenna for electromagnetic radiation of a wavelength, the cover comprising: a layer comprising a plurality of cellular embossments, an upper side, and a lower side, a distance between the upper side and the lower side being approximately ¼ of the wavelength; wherein: the upper side of the layer comprises the area within an upper side of the embossments; the lower side of the layer comprises the area surrounding the embossments; and the lower side of the layer is arranged in a spaced relationship from the antenna in a radiating direction of the antenna. 2. The cover according to claim 1 , wherein the distance between the upper side of the layer and the lower side of the layer is less than ¼ of the wavelength and a thickness of the layer is between 0.5 and 3 mm. 3. The cover according to claim 1 , wherein the layer extends in an x and y direction, and the embossments are symmetrically shaped in the x and y directions of the upper side of the layer. 4. The cover according to claim 1 , wherein the layer extends in an x and y direction, and the embossments are arranged relative to one another so as to yield a symmetrical distribution of the embossments in an x and y direction of the upper side of the layer. 5. The cover according to claim 1 , wherein an area sum of the area within the upper sides of the embossments is approximately equal to an area sum of the area surrounding the embossments. 6. The cover according to claim 1 , wherein the embossments comprise: side walls between the upper side and the lower side of the layer; and at least one reinforcement arranged around the embossment, the reinforcement connecting two adjacent embossments at the upper side and the lower side of the layer. 7. The cover according to claim 6 , wherein the reinforcement comprises a protrusion, the protrusion having a width at the embossment that is greater than a width at a distance from the embossment. 8. The cover according to claim 1 , wherein the antenna is a horn antenna array comprising a plurality of horn antennas. 9. The cover according to claim 6 , wherein: the antenna is a horn antenna array comprising a plurality of horn antennas; and a reinforcement of an embossment connects to a reinforcement of an adjacent embossment at a connection point, the connection point being oriented to a center of a horn antenna. 10. The cover according to claim 8 , wherein the layer extends in an x and y direction, and a dimension of the horn antenna in the x and y directions is equal to, a multiple of, or an even fraction of a dimension of an embossment. 11. The cover according to claim 1 , wherein the embossments are substantially square. 12. The cover according to claim 6 , wherein the embossments comprise curvatures in the transition between the reinforcement to the side wall or between the side walls within an embossment. 13. The cover according to claim 1 , wherein the layer is selected from the group consisting of polypropylene, polyethylene and polyamide. 14. The cover according to claim 1 , wherein the layer comprises at least 1000 embossments per square meter. 15. The cover according to claim 1 , wherein the antenna operates in the X band, and the layer comprises between 1000 and 1200 embossments per square meter. 16. The cover according to claim 1 , wherein the layer is substantially plane and comprises a protective coating. 17. An antenna for satellite communication, comprising: an array of radiating elements for electromagnetic radiation of a wavelength; and a cover configured to seal the array, the cover comprising: a plurality of cellular embossments; an upper side; and a lower side separated from the upper side in a radiating direction of the antenna by a distance of approximately ¼ of the wavelength. 18. The antenna according to claim 17 , wherein the antenna is mounted on a portable satellite terminal operating in the X band. 19. A cover of an antenna for electromagnetic radiation of a wavelength, the cover comprising: a cover layer defining a continuous surface, the layer comprising a plurality of cellular embossments, an upper side, and a lower side arranged parallel to the upper side, a depth of the embossments corresponding to a distance between the upper side and the lower side; and lateral supports configured to separate the lower side of the layer from the antenna; wherein: an upper side of the embossments defines the upper side of the layer; the area surrounding the embossments defines the lower side of the layer; and the distance between the upper side and lower side is substantially equal to ¼ of the wavelength. 20. The cover according to claim 19 , wherein the upper side of the embossments is substantially square, and the embossments comprise: side walls between the upper side of the layer and the lower side of the layer; and at least one reinforcement arranged around the embossment connecting the upper side and the lower side of the layer between two adjacent embossments.
